Thermal Coatings

Selective Thermal Surface Coatings System

Selective thermal surface coatings are material treatments, such as zinc oxide paints, second-surface mirror tiles, and anodized aluminum, applied to uninsulated radiator panels, antennas, and structural elements to regulate radiative heat exchange. By tailoring solar absorptance and infrared emittance ratios, these zero-power coatings control equilibrium temperatures, providing radiator absorptance below 0.15 and emittance above 0.85. Operating in the lunar environment requires surviving a 100-year lifetime where charged particle radiation and ultraviolet exposure degrade organic binders, driving a 1.5-fold increase in absorptance. Surface performance is further challenged by adhering lunar dust, which dramatically increases solar absorptance, and continuous thermal cycling that tests coating adhesion.

Purpose

Tailors the radiative properties of exposed surfaces to achieve desired thermal balance -- low absorptance/high emittance for radiator surfaces, high absorptance for solar-heated surfaces, and specific ratios for temperature-sensitive areas.

Context

Applied to surfaces not covered by MLI (L2-PTC-MLI), particularly radiator panels, antenna surfaces, and structural elements, complementing the insulation system.
